How To Fix HRASR00_DT_FSCN_DATA404 - Field &1 does not exist in form scenario &2 version &3


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: HRASR00_DT_FSCN_DATA - Message of Data Class for Form Scenarios

  • Message number: 404

  • Message text: Field &1 does not exist in form scenario &2 version &3

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message HRASR00_DT_FSCN_DATA404 - Field &1 does not exist in form scenario &2 version &3 ?

    The SAP error message HRASR00_DT_FSCN_DATA404 indicates that there is an issue with a specific field in a form scenario. The message states that the field specified by &1 does not exist in the form scenario identified by &2 for the version &3. This typically occurs in the context of SAP's HR (Human Resources) module, particularly when dealing with forms and workflows.

    Cause:

    1. Field Definition Issue: The field specified in the error message may not be defined in the form scenario. This could happen if the field was removed or renamed in the configuration.
    2. Version Mismatch: The version of the form scenario being used may not include the field, or the field may have been added in a different version.
    3. Configuration Errors: There may be errors in the configuration of the form scenario or the associated data model.
    4. Transport Issues: If the form scenario was transported from one system to another, there may have been issues during the transport that caused the field definition to be lost.

    Solution:

    1. Check Field Definition: Verify that the field &1 is correctly defined in the form scenario &2. You can do this by navigating to the relevant configuration in the SAP system.
    2. Review Form Scenario Version: Ensure that you are using the correct version of the form scenario. If the field was added in a later version, you may need to update your configuration to use that version.
    3. Update Configuration: If the field is missing, you may need to add it back into the form scenario configuration. This can typically be done through the SAP GUI by accessing the relevant transaction codes (e.g., HRASR_CI for configuration).
    4. Check Transport Logs: If the issue arose after a transport, check the transport logs for any errors or warnings that may indicate what went wrong during the transport process.
    5. Testing: After making changes, test the form scenario to ensure that the error is resolved and that the field behaves as expected.
